Stonehedge Winery
Stonehedge Winery opened a tasting room in downtown Napa in 2007 and by 2021 it was vacated. The space is currently home to Barnhouse Brews. Surh Cellars
Surh Cellars was founded by Don Surh and Gary Luchtel whose original winery name, Surh-Luchtel Cellars was a combination of their last names. By 2015 the Surh-Luchtel brand was retired, and Don began to bottle wines only under Surh Cellars. Gary is no longer involved with Surh Cellars.
